DB蜘蛛池是一种高效的网络爬虫技术解决方案,通过整合多个爬虫程序,实现资源共享和高效协作,从而提高爬虫效率和效果。该方案能够快速提升网站的抓取速度和数量,同时降低单个爬虫程序的负载压力,实现更稳定的网络爬虫服务。DB蜘蛛池支持多种爬虫程序,包括搜索引擎爬虫、电商爬虫、社交媒体爬虫等,能够满足不同场景下的需求。DB蜘蛛池还提供了一系列优化措施,如智能调度、负载均衡、异常处理等,确保爬虫程序的稳定运行和高效执行。DB蜘蛛池是提升网络爬虫技术效果的有力工具,值得推荐。
在数字化时代,信息获取与分析能力成为了企业竞争的关键,搜索引擎优化(SEO)、市场研究、数据分析等领域,无一不依赖于高效、精准的数据抓取技术,而“DB蜘蛛池”作为这一领域的专业工具,正以其独特的优势,为众多企业和个人用户提供了强大的网络爬虫解决方案,本文将深入探讨DB蜘蛛池的概念、工作原理、优势应用以及如何在合法合规的前提下,有效利用这一工具提升工作效率与数据获取能力。
一、DB蜘蛛池概述
DB蜘蛛池,顾名思义,是一个集合了多种网络爬虫工具与资源的平台,旨在帮助用户快速构建、管理并优化网络爬虫,以高效、规模化地收集互联网上的数据,与传统的单一爬虫工具相比,DB蜘蛛池提供了更为丰富、灵活的爬虫模板与策略,支持多线程、分布式作业,极大地提高了数据抓取的速度与效率。
二、工作原理
DB蜘蛛池的工作基于网络爬虫技术,其基本原理可以概括为“爬取-解析-存储”三个步骤:
1、爬取:通过预设的URL列表或自定义的爬虫规则,DB蜘蛛池能够自动访问目标网站,并请求页面内容,这一过程涉及HTTP请求发送、响应接收等网络操作。
2、解析:接收到网页内容后,DB蜘蛛池利用正则表达式、XPath、CSS选择器等技术,对HTML文档进行解析,提取出用户所需的数据(如文本、链接、图片等),这一过程要求高度的自动化与智能化,以应对不同网站结构的复杂性。
3、存储:解析后的数据被整理成结构化格式(如JSON、XML或数据库表),并存储于本地或云端数据库中,便于后续的数据处理与分析。
三、优势与应用
1.高效性**:DB蜘蛛池支持多线程与分布式作业,能够同时处理大量请求,显著加快数据收集速度,对于需要定期更新大量数据的场景,如新闻网站内容监控、电商商品信息追踪等,其效率优势尤为明显。
2.灵活性**:平台提供了丰富的爬虫模板与自定义选项,用户可根据具体需求调整爬虫行为,包括设置请求头、代理IP轮换、重试机制等,有效应对反爬虫策略。
3.易用性**:即便是非技术背景的用户,也能通过简单的图形界面或API接口,快速上手并构建自己的爬虫任务,这大大降低了技术门槛,使得数据收集更加普及化。
4.安全性与合规性**:DB蜘蛛池重视用户隐私保护与法律法规遵守,提供合规性建议与工具(如设置合理的爬取频率、尊重robots.txt协议),确保数据收集活动合法合规。
5.数据分析与可视化**:除了基础的爬取功能外,DB蜘蛛池还集成了数据分析与可视化工具,帮助用户快速洞察数据趋势,提升决策效率。
四、合法合规的实践建议
在利用DB蜘蛛池进行数据收集时,务必遵循以下原则:
尊重版权与隐私:确保所爬取的数据来源合法,不侵犯他人隐私或知识产权。
遵守robots.txt:遵循网站设定的爬取规则,避免对目标网站造成不必要的负担或损害。
合理频率:设置合理的请求间隔,避免对目标服务器造成压力,影响正常运营。
透明沟通:若需大规模爬取数据,提前与目标网站所有者沟通,获取授权或许可。
法律合规:了解并遵守当地及国际关于数据收集与使用的法律法规。
五、案例分享
案例一:电商价格监控
某电商平台利用DB蜘蛛池定期爬取竞争对手的产品价格、库存信息,及时调整自身销售策略,保持市场竞争力。
案例二:新闻内容聚合
一家新闻聚合服务公司通过DB蜘蛛池高效收集全球范围内的新闻报道,实时更新其新闻平台内容,为用户提供最新资讯。
案例三:市场趋势分析
一家市场调研机构利用DB蜘蛛池收集行业相关数据,结合大数据分析技术,准确预测市场趋势,为企业决策提供有力支持。
六、结语
DB蜘蛛池作为网络爬虫技术的集大成者,不仅极大地提升了数据收集的效率与灵活性,也为各行各业的数据驱动决策提供了强有力的支持,在享受其带来的便利的同时,我们也应时刻铭记合法合规的重要性,确保数据收集活动在法律的框架内进行,随着技术的不断进步与法律法规的完善,DB蜘蛛池等工具的合理应用将为企业和个人带来更加广阔的数据挖掘与分析空间。